# Flaglight Rollouts — Approvals

Quick version for on-call: any rollout touching more than 5% of traffic needs an approval in Flaglight before the ramp continues. Kill switches don't need approval — just flip them and note it in the incident channel. Scheduled ramps pause automatically if error budget burns hot. If you're stuck at 2 a.m. with a pending approval, there's one person authorized to override, and that's the approver below.

account owner for tagep-bafof: Norael Gilax Juleth

## Authentication

Quick note for whoever's on call: the health checks behind the Brindlegate load balancer are NOT anonymous anymore. After the Marchfog incident, every probe to the Pulsewarden service has to carry a key, or the LB marks the backend unhealthy and you get paged at 3am for nothing. The probe config lives in the gateway chart. If you need to curl the endpoint manually during an incident, use the key that follows.

API key for bageg-kajef: vxb2-ss

## Tuning

The receipt mailer (Almsgate) batches donation receipts and sends through the Thornquay relay. On-call: if the queue backs up, resist the urge to crank batch size — the relay rate-limits per connection, and bigger batches just mean bigger retries. Scale worker count first, then shorten the flush interval. Dedupe window must stay longer than the retry horizon or donors get duplicate receipts, which generates tickets. All knobs live in one place and are read at worker start. Current production values follow.

tuning table, kajop-yafof:
QUOTAS = {
    "wenath": 10,
    "ulaael": 5,
}